phoneSetLamp 函数 (tapi.h)

phoneSetLamp 功能使指定的灯在指定打开的手机设备上以指定的灯模式点燃。

语法

LONG phoneSetLamp(
  HPHONE hPhone,
  DWORD  dwButtonLampID,
  DWORD  dwLampMode
);

参数

hPhone

打开的手机设备的句柄。 应用程序必须是电话的所有者。

dwButtonLampID

要点亮其灯的按钮。

dwLampMode

灯如何点燃。 此参数使用一个且只使用一个 PHONELAMPMODE_常量

返回值

如果函数以异步方式完成,则返回一个正请求标识符;如果发生错误,则返回负错误号。 如果函数成功,则相应PHONE_REPLY消息的 dwParam2 参数为零;如果发生错误,则为负错误号。 可能的返回值为:

PHONEERR_INVALPHONEHANDLE、PHONEERR_OPERATIONUNAVAIL、PHONEERR_NOTOWNER、PHONEERR_NOMEM、PHONEERR_INVALBUTTONLAMPID、PHONEERR_RESOURCEUNAVAIL、PHONEERR_INVALPHONESTATE、PHONEERR_OPERATIONFAILED、PHONEERR_INVALLAMPMODE、PHONEERR_UNINITIALIZED。

要求

要求
目标平台 Windows
标头 tapi.h
Library Tapi32.lib
DLL Tapi32.dll

另请参阅

PHONE_REPLY

补充电话服务函数

TAPI 2.2 参考概述